Feature 2025 Mitsubishi Outlander 2025 Toyota RAV4
Standard 7-passenger seating (third row) Yes No
Available Super All-Wheel Control (S-AWC) Yes No
MI-PILOT Assist™ with Navi-link Yes No
12.3-inch center touchscreen with Navigation Yes No
Dynamic Sound Yamaha® Premium audio Yes No
3-Zone Automatic Climate Control Yes No
Multi-View Camera System (360-degree view) Yes Yes
Power Panoramic Sunroof Yes Yes
12.3-inch Full Digital Driver Display Yes Yes
10-year/100,000-mile Powertrain Limited Warranty Yes No

Safety – Mitsubishi Outlander vs Toyota RAV4

Safety technology in the 2025 Outlander is comprehensive, user-friendly, and scalable. Standard advanced driver-assistance features include forward-collision mitigation, blind-spot warning, and rear cross-traffic alert, forming the foundation for confident daily driving. Available MI-PILOT Assist™ with Navi-link layers in Adaptive Cruise Control with Stop & Go, Lane Keep Assist, Lane Departure Prevention, and Traffic Sign Recognition to help the Outlander maintain safe, centered progress with less driver workload. The Multi-View Camera System assists with low-speed maneuvers, while available Rear Automatic Emergency Braking adds extra protection in tight parking scenarios. Inside, the 12.3-inch Full Digital Driver Display makes alerts easy to see and interpret, and the standard 12.3-inch center touchscreen keeps navigation and smartphone integration within clear, quick reach. Toyota’s RAV4 counters with the well-regarded Toyota Safety Sense 2.5 suite and available parking assistance, as well as a broad set of camera and radar inputs. For shoppers who prioritize long-term assurance, Mitsubishi’s 10-year/100,000-mile Powertrain Limited Warranty stands out.
